Abstract

An in-depth comprehension of the classifications, characterizations, and bioaccumulative properties of persistent organic pollutants (POPs), which have become global issues due to bioaccumulation, persistency, and toxicity, is addressed. Literary concept on POPs is discussed in detail. The milestones of development of pesticide application, industry, and management are represented. Banned POPs: the dirty dozen and nasty nine, according to the Stockholm Convention on persistent organic pollutants (SC-POPs), have special investigations. Natural and anthropogenic sources of POPs are highlighted. The molecular diagnostic ratio (MDR) to identify polycyclic aromatic hydrocarbon (PAH) sources is highlighted. Many biopesticides assigned by the US Environmental Protection Agency are reported. POPs can be categorized into three common classes: polycyclic aromatic hydrocarbons (PAHs), pesticides (herbicides, fungicides, and bactericide), and polychlorinated biphenyls (PCBs). Reproductive problems, immunological and neurological illnesses, cancer, and endocrine disruption are some of the most well-known harmful health outcomes linked to POP toxicity. The primary fate of POPs in the marine environment is through atmospheric deposition at the air-sea interface. A second important route for POPs is when they attach to settling particles in municipal or industrial effluents and are deposited in the bottom sediment. The key processes that control the fate of POPs are air-sea exchange, ocean currents, phase distribution, and degradation.
